The pairs of positive integer factors of 80 are: 1 x 80 = 80 2 x 40 = 80 4 x 20 = 80 5 x 16 = 80 8 x 10 = 80 Since multiplication sums are commutative, the reverses of the sums also hold true. For example, such that 8 x 10 = 80, also 10 x 8 = 80, and so on.

To find what equals 80 in multiplication, you would need to consider all the possible factors of 80. The factors of 80 are 1, 2, 4, 5, 8, 10, 16, 20, 40, and 80. To multiply two numbers to get 80, you could have 8 x 10, 16 x 5, or 40 x 2, among other combinations.
